Merak Ventures announces a $100 million fund

New Delhi: Merak Ventures, a sector-agnostic, early-stage venture capital (VC) firm announced its $100 million fund today. The VC fund aims to invest in 18-20 startups over the next three-four years.

Merak Ventures’ co-founders Manu Rikhye and Sheetal Bahl said their VC firm will invest in seed-stage B2B and emerging technologies companies creating sustainable business models and utilising new technologies to help solve real problems and create large-scale impact.

While the fund will remain sector-agnostic, some investment themes it will proactively chase include ClimateTech (encompassing agritech, mobility, carbon, climate finance, and digital solutions), insurtech, and enterprise SaaS.

Merak’s founders are successful fund managers that have been investing in the Indian ecosystem for a decade now, of which the last six have been sharply focused on B2B and deep/ emerging tech.

growx Ventures Fund I, which they continue to manage, has had an exceptional portfolio of 16 investments including category creators and highly successful companies such as Cynlr, Pixxel, and Progcap.

The Delhi-NCR-based VC firm will also provide active support in strategy, business development, and fundraising by systematically utilizing broader networks of a portfolio, LPs, industry connects, and fund relationships to ultimately deliver more value for all stakeholders.
